Casio Indonesia has unveiled a G-SHOCK timepiece to mark the 20th anniversary of Japanese rock juggernaut ONE OK ROCK. The collaboration fuses refined design cues with rock attitude - making it a collector’s piece for both fans of the band and those in the know.
At the heart of the collaboration is the GM-2100, the octagonal metal icon catering for design-forward watch fans. Here, it’s reimagined under the direct supervision of ONE OK ROCK bassist Ryota, whose creative fingerprints are all over the piece - from the cherry blossom dial gradation to the katana-inspired indicator hand. Even his personal tattoo makes an appearance, subtly engraved on the band loop.
The visual storytelling runs deep. “The design captures the elegance and tradition of Japanese culture,” Casio stated, highlighting the subtle sakura bloom scattered across the dial. Roman numerals, an unexpected twist in G-SHOCK’s typically utilitarian aesthetic, nod to classical watchmaking - but in a distinctly rock-ready package.

Swedish artist Emil, a longtime friend of the band, was brought in to design the packaging and the case back logo, adding another layer of authenticity to the collaboration. Emil’s artwork is also found on the special-edition packaging, lending a tactile narrative to the visual identity of the piece.
The band itself, now entering its third decade, has grown far beyond its Japanese roots. ONE OK ROCK has shared global stages with the likes of Ed Sheeran and MUSE, toured extensively in the US, Europe, and Asia, and is gearing up for a massive anniversary year. Their new album DETOX lands in February, followed by an ambitious tour circuit that spans South America, North America, and Japan.
This collaboration watch, much like the band it honours, doesn’t play by the rules. With its translucent matte white strap, silvery bezel, and black dial, it’s equal parts rebel and refined - a balance that speaks to the band’s evolution and staying power.
This isn’t Casio’s first foray into music collaborations - in 2023, the brand named K-pop girl group ITZY as global ambassadors for its G-SHOCK line, tapping into their massive following and youthful energy to expand appeal among younger women.
